What do you love about your job?
What I love most about photography is the variety. Every assignment is different, with new people, locations, challenges, and opportunities to be creative. I enjoy meeting people and making them feel comfortable in front of the camera, as well as solving the technical and creative challenges that come with each shoot. Even after more than 20 years as a professional photographer, I still get excited about creating an image that both my client and I are proud of.
What types of shoots have you done and how did you make them special?
I’ve photographed a wide range of assignments, including corporate and environmental portraits, events, products, food, interiors, architecture, hospitality, lifestyle, and industrial environments. I approach every shoot a little differently based on the client and subject. Sometimes that means creating dramatic lighting for a commercial image, making someone feel relaxed and natural for a portrait, or carefully composing and lighting a space to bring out its best features. I try to bring creativity and attention to detail to every assignment so the finished photographs feel distinctive rather than simply documenting the subject.
